Output 893c4ffe4ee00d7a10317c322b3926626644591958476bb5d9ab33605a6ee25d:0

value
2605069
script pubkey
OP_0 OP_PUSHBYTES_20 ee2391cc5b8ceb734920fe67cc94b54d4cc4fdc4
address
ltc1qac3ernzm3n4hxjfqlenue994f4xvflwywarup3
transaction
893c4ffe4ee00d7a10317c322b3926626644591958476bb5d9ab33605a6ee25d
spent
true